The bolt holes in Cub Cadet Original frames had a tendancy to crack where they bolt to the gear reduction housing. They aren't very hard to repair, depending on the crack, you can weld it back up or make a doubler plate and weld it in there. The sucky part (as you already know) is that PO,s would drill holes in the cast iron reduction housing to "repair" the frame. Cast iron doesnt "fix" as easy as steel, You can put some masking tape over the hole on the outside and put some JB weld in the hole from the inside... The masking tape will give the filler a look that is similar to texture of the cast iron.
